RAYS AND SKATES ID

"Pylie"
is actually a bad term... it refers to a broad band of fish called Stingrays or Pylsterte - hence the confusion. Then there are Skates as well, which adds to the confusion...
Generally, Skates have shorter, thicker tails than Stingrays, but this is not always the case...
Here are some pics of the more commonly caught, but often confused Rays and Skates...
